We shown that, in contrast to classical opioid receptors, ACKR3 would not set off classical G protein signaling and is not modulated through the classical prescription or analgesic opioids, which include mor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ists which include naloxone. Rather, we set up that LIH383, an ACKR3-selective subnanomolar competitor peptide, helps prevent ACKR3’s detrimental regulatory functionality on opioid peptides within an ex vivo rat Mind design and potentiates their exercise in direction of classical opioid receptors.

Elucidating the precise pharmacological system of action (MOA) of The natural way taking place compounds might be demanding. While Tarselli et al. (sixty) formulated the 1st de novo synthetic pathway to conolidine and showcased this naturally happening compound effectively suppresses responses to both equally chemically induced and inflammation-derived pain, the pharmacologic focus on liable for its antinociceptive motion remained elusive. Offered the challenges linked to typical pharmacological and physiological ways, Mendis et al. utilized cultured neuronal networks developed on multi-electrode array (MEA) technology coupled with sample matching reaction profiles to offer a possible MOA of conolidine (sixty one). A comparison of drug results within the MEA cultures of central nervous process Lively compounds identified that the reaction profile of conolidine was most comparable to that of ω-conotoxin CVIE, a Cav2.

Scientists have not long ago determined and succeeded in synthesizing conolidine, a normal compound that displays promise to be a powerful analgesic agent with a more favorable basic safety profile. Although the correct mechanism of motion remains elusive, it is currently postulated that conolidine can have quite a few biologic targets. Presently, conolidine is shown to inhibit Cav2.2 calcium channels and increase the availability of endogenous opioid peptides by binding to the just lately identified opioid scavenger ACKR3. Although the identification of conolidine as a potential novel analgesic agent supplies yet another avenue to address the opioid crisis and regulate CNCP, more scientific tests are essential to understand its mechanism of motion and utility and efficacy in managing CNCP.
